Lockwood 5782KIT05CD07 — Narrow Mortice Lock Cylinder CD07 Kit
The Lockwood 5782KIT05CD07 is a Selector® 5782 Series narrow mortice lock kit supplied with a cylinder in CD07 configuration. Featuring a 30 mm short backset, this kit is tailored for aluminium and narrow stile doors in commercial and institutional applications. Available in Satin Chrome (SC) and Matt Black (MBK) finishes, it ensures secure deadlatching, fire-rated compliance, and long service life under heavy use.
Key Features
- Narrow mortice lock kit with cylinder in CD07 configuration.
- 30 mm short backset designed for aluminium and narrow stile doors.
- Available finishes: Satin Chrome (SC) and Matt Black (MBK).
- Deadlatching bolt with auxiliary latch for added security.
- Compatible with Lockwood 570 oval cylinders, restricted and master key systems.
- In-door configuration using red/green selector under the faceplate.
- Fire rated and compliant with Australian Standards.
Fire Rated
- Tested up to 4 hours on compliant fire door assemblies (AS 1905.1).
Specifications
- Item Code: 5782KIT05CD07
- Variants: 5782KIT05CD07SC (Satin Chrome), 5782KIT05CD07MBK (Matt Black)
- Function: Narrow mortice lock kit with brass furniture and cylinder (CD07).
- Backset: 30 mm short backset.
- Finish Options: Satin Chrome (SC), Matt Black (MBK).
- Door Thickness: 32–50 mm standard; extension kits available.
- Bolt: 15 mm stainless steel latch with auxiliary deadlatch.
- Case: Zinc alloy lock body with stainless steel chassis.
- Compliance: AS4145.2 (Durability D8, Security S7); AS1905.1 (Fire Doors).

Warranty
- Lockwood 25 Year Mechanical Warranty covers mechanical components and workmanship under normal use and correct installation.
- Electronic and electrical components are covered for 3 years (PADDE & electric mortice locks 5 years, batteries excluded).
- Keys are covered for 12 months.
- Finish warranty varies by finish type and exposure — e.g. Everbrass 25 years; Stainless/Chrome/Anodised 10 years; PVD/VIVID 10 years; Symmetry range 5 years; decorative finishes such as bronze, antique and powdercoat 2 years (natural brass ageing excluded).
- Warranty excludes misuse, improper installation, modification, or failure to maintain as specified.

Lockwood Warranty Overview
Lockwood branded products are covered by manufacturer warranties issued by ASSA ABLOY Australia Pty Ltd. Warranty periods vary depending on product type, mechanical components, electrical elements, and finish category.
This overview summarises the structure of Lockwood warranty coverage. Full terms, exclusions and claim procedures are set out in the official Lockwood Warranty document.

Finish Coverage Guide
- Everbrass finishes: up to 25 years against corrosion, tarnishing and discolouration.
- Stainless steel, polished stainless steel, chrome plating and anodised finishes: typically up to 10 years.
- Decorative finishes including Antique Copper, Architectural Bronze, Oil Rubbed Bronze, Aged Brass, Polished Brass, Satin Brass and related variants: typically up to 2 years against corrosion.
- Unlacquered brass finishes will naturally age and change appearance over time. This is not considered a defect.
- Tea staining of stainless steel is not covered where cleaning and maintenance have not been followed.
What the Warranty Covers
- Defects in material and workmanship during the applicable warranty period.
- Assessment by ASSA ABLOY to determine repair, replacement with the same or closest equivalent product, or refund of purchase price.
Common Exclusions
- Normal wear and tear.
- Misuse, abuse, accidental damage or use outside published specifications.
- Improper maintenance or failure to follow care instructions.
- Unauthorised modification, repair or use of non-genuine parts.
- Exposure to corrosive environments including coastal air, salt spray, chemicals or pollution.
- Removal, refitment or associated labour charges.
- Products not originally sold in Australia through authorised channels.
Warranty Claim Process
- Retain proof of original purchase.
- Return the product through the original place of purchase where applicable.
- If claiming directly, obtain a case number before returning goods.
- Products must be securely packed and clearly identified.
- Warranty assessment determines repair, replacement or refund.
Australian Consumer Law
Lockwood warranties operate in addition to rights available under the Australian Consumer Law. Goods come with guarantees that cannot be excluded. Customers may be entitled to a replacement or refund for a major failure and compensation for reasonably foreseeable loss or damage.
Where a product fails to meet acceptable quality standards and the failure does not amount to a major failure, the customer is entitled to repair or replacement.
